How to Conserve Resources in Your Everyday Life

Resource conservation involves the careful management of natural resources to ensure their continued availability for both current and future generations. This approach safeguards environmental health while balancing human needs with the planet’s capacity. This article provides practical steps individuals can integrate into their daily routines to contribute to this important effort.

Conserving Energy

Reducing energy consumption at home begins with mindful habits and efficient technologies, impacting daily electricity use. Unplugging electronics when not in use can prevent “phantom load” or “vampire drain,” where devices consume power even when turned off or in standby mode. Switching to LED lighting offers significant savings, as these bulbs use about 75% less energy than traditional incandescent bulbs and can last up to 25 times longer.

Optimizing heating and cooling systems is another area for substantial energy savings. Setting thermostats appropriately helps regulate energy use. Sealing ductwork and addressing drafts around windows and doors with caulk or weatherstripping prevents heated or cooled air from escaping, which can improve system efficiency. Cleaning refrigerator coils and ensuring airtight door seals also improves appliance efficiency, reducing the energy needed for cooling.

Transportation habits also play a role in energy conservation by affecting fuel consumption. Practicing smooth acceleration and gradual braking, rather than rapid starts and hard stops, can significantly improve fuel economy. Maintaining a consistent speed helps engines operate more efficiently. Avoiding excessive idling, particularly for more than 30 seconds to one minute, prevents unnecessary fuel waste and emissions.

Conserving Water

Water conservation inside the home involves simple adjustments to daily routines and appliance use. Taking shorter showers, ideally under five minutes, can save a family up to 1,000 gallons of water per month. Turning off the faucet while brushing teeth or shaving can conserve several gallons per minute. Fixing leaky faucets and toilets is also impactful, as a single leaky toilet can waste 200 gallons per day, and even small drips from faucets can waste 20 gallons daily.

Efficient use of water-consuming appliances contributes to significant savings. Running dishwashers and washing machines only when they are full maximizes their efficiency, as many use the same amount of water regardless of load size. For handwashing dishes, filling a basin for soapy water and only turning on the faucet for rinsing reduces continuous water flow. Installing water-efficient aerators on faucets can reduce water flow to as little as 1.0-1.5 gallons per minute.

Outdoor water conservation focuses on landscaping practices and irrigation systems. Grouping plants with similar water needs allows for more targeted watering. Using native and drought-resistant plants reduces the need for supplemental irrigation once established. Implementing drip irrigation systems, which deliver water directly to plant roots, can use 20-50% less water than traditional sprinklers and save up to 30,000 gallons annually.

Applying compost and mulch to garden beds helps retain soil moisture by reducing evaporation, allowing plants to access water more effectively. Watering plants deeply but less frequently, such as twice a week instead of daily, encourages stronger root growth and minimizes surface evaporation. Collecting rainwater through systems like cisterns provides a free water source for landscape irrigation, further reducing reliance on treated water.

Reducing Waste and Promoting Reuse

Minimizing the generation of waste is the most impactful step in resource conservation, forming the top tier of the “reduce, reuse, recycle” hierarchy. This involves making conscious choices to lessen overall consumption, such as buying fewer items, avoiding single-use products, and selecting durable goods designed for longevity. Choosing products with minimal or no packaging also directly reduces the amount of waste created.

After reducing, finding new purposes for items extends their lifespan and prevents them from entering the waste stream prematurely. Reusing everyday objects; for example, glass jars from food can become storage containers, vases, or be refilled at zero-waste stores. Old clothes or bedding can be repurposed into cleaning rags or pet toys. Repairing broken items like appliances or clothing rather than replacing them also contributes significantly to reuse.

Finally, for materials that cannot be reduced or reused, effective recycling and composting practices recover resources. Recycling processes convert used materials into new products, reducing the demand for virgin resources and the energy required to extract and process them. Composting organic waste, such as food scraps and yard trimmings, transforms it into nutrient-rich soil amendments. This process diverts significant material from landfills, where decaying organic matter can produce methane, a potent greenhouse gas.
